COORDINATOR WATER QUALITY SERV
Evansville Water and Sewer Utility - 4.0 Evansville, IN Job Details 4 hours ago Qualifications Management Supervising experienceFull Job Description DUTIES:
Develops and oversees the implementation of cross-connection control policies and procedures per state and federal regulations, including America's Water Infrastructure Act compliance. Conducts risk assessments, site inspections, and system audits to identify potential cross-connection hazards. Manages installing, testing and maintaining backflow prevention devices, ensuring adherence to fire hydrant basics for pressurized water systems. Coordinates flushing and bacteriological testing to maintain water quality. Leads the cross-connection control program, promoting awareness and compliance. Prepares and maintains records, reports, and documentation. Utilizes knowledge in math and chemistry for water quality analysis. Engages in AI for Management to improve operational efficiencies. Ensures compliance with the final lead and copper rule revisions and adheres to confined space entry protocols.QUALIFICATIONS
Preparatory degree or experience in Environmental Science, Civil Engineering, Public Health, or a related field. At least two (2) years of experience in water quality, water distribution, or a closely related field, with at least two (2) years in a supervisory or management role. Certified Backflow Prevention Device Tester or Cross-Connection Control Specialist certification is preferred. Proficient in GIS software and database tools for tracking and analysis. Strong leadership, analytical, problem-solving, and decision-making capabilities.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al.Similar remote jobs
